ADDITIVES. Nearly all business pet dog foods consist of a minimum of some additives. These include coloring agents, texturizers, drying out agents, humectants, binders, and also lots of various other items with various other functions.

For example, all those “pieces” as well as “bits” and also “shreds” in tinned canine and also feline foods– you really did not think those were actually meat, did you? No, they’re mainly textured veggie healthy protein (such as wheat gluten) that’s been created, cut, dyed, as well as formed to look like pieces of meat. Even some of the veggies in junk foods are phony: carrot portions and also peas may be mostly tinted wheat gluten.

A fascinating active ingredient you’ll see in several tinned foods, especially the less costly ones, is titanium dioxide. This is the compound that makes white paint white. It is used to lighten the shade of the mix to ensure that included shades– those appealing browns as well as reds that make pet food appearance sort of like meat, will certainly show up. All dry pet dog foods includes even more ingredients and chemicals than canned food; canning is itself a protecting procedure. One of the most worrisome are the chemical preservatives BHA, BHT, propyl gallate, as well as ethoxyquin. Ethoxyquin is outlawed from almost all human food products (except specific spices) due to its cancer-causing buildings. A lot of suppliers have transformed to less-controversial chemicals, such as Vitamin E (tocopherol), however ethoxyquin is still used in several “prescription” foods. Ethoxyquin is required for imported fish meal, a noticeable component in several pet foods, but not provided on the tag; there is an all-natural substitute (NaturOx) yet it is costly and couple of firms use it.

IMPURITIES. Consumers these days are concern regarding pet food contamination, completely factor. The 2007 recall of family pet food made with infected wheat gluten and also rice healthy protein from China upset 10s of hundreds of pets, and hundreds of dogs and cats died.

Consumers should additionally be concerned concerning pesticide residues, antibiotics, and mold and mildews consisted of in family pet food active ingredients. Meat from downer animals may be loaded with drugs, including anti-biotics as well as barbiturate used for assisted suicide; several of these are known to pass unmodified via all the handling done to develop an ended up family pet food. The FDA did a research study on pentobarbital mercy killing remedy and also found it in several completely dry pet dog foods; they associated it to euthanized animals, as well as said the levels were as well reduced to harm pet dogs, yet no person has thought about the cumulative impacts of consuming such food every day, year after year. The components usually connected with a favorable examination for pentobarbital were animal fat and meat-and-bone-meal. Tests for pet dog and also feline DNA were, the good news is, negative.

Fungal contamination of grains is likewise a serious factor to consider. Corn is generally affected by aflatoxin mold, which secretes poisonous wastes. There have actually been a number of events in which fungal contaminants led to food remembers after pet dogs came to be sick; at least 120 pets died in just 2 such instances.

Crops that are condemned for human consumption as a result of extreme chemical deposits can lawfully be utilized, without limitation, in food meant for animals, including family pets. Not just are our pets straight exposed, the livestock eating such plants are mosting likely to wind up back in the human food cycle! As well, hazardous sewer sludge has also been utilized as fertilizer in a number of states, feeding the plants that feed us, livestock, and also our pet dogs.

Perhaps the scariest thing about contamination is that no one can forecast what the following devastating pollutant will be. After the aflatoxin cases, animal food firms began evaluating for fungus and also mold. After the melamine fiasco, they started checking for melamine. However there are thousands, if not millions, of toxins as well as chemicals that can possibly find their way into pet food; they can’t examine for everything. Yet pet food recalls are quite typical; there’s normally a minimum of one per year and also occasionally many more than that. The best we can do is buy products from reputable producers, made with better top quality ingredients, and afterwards really hope that the following large recall doesn’t influence your brand names!
